What should travelers stranded in Dubai do?
Immediate steps to take if you find yourself stuck in the city
Start by confirming your flight status with the airline and follow its guidance for refunds or rebooking. Many carriers paused operations to and from major Gulf hubs during recent regional strikes, and airlines have been offering refunds, rebookings, or temporary accommodation depending on the scale of disruption and their own policies.
Next, secure short-term needs and official help
- Accommodation: If your overnight stay is the airline’s responsibility, the carrier should arrange or reimburse a hotel. If not, book a room you can cancel later and keep receipts for claims.
- Safety and health: Follow local news and official advisories. Reports of damage and injuries in parts of the region may affect perception and demand, but local conditions in the city can vary; pay attention to municipal and airport updates.
Who to contact and what to document
- Airline: Use the airline app, website, or airport desk; social media handles can be faster for updates.
- Embassy or consulate: Register with or contact your national consular services for travel advice and emergency assistance if needed.
- Travel insurance provider: Report any expenses and ask about coverage for missed connections, emergency accommodation, and medical costs.
- Keep evidence: Save boarding passes, cancellation notices, emails, screenshots, and all receipts to support refund or insurance claims.
Longer-term options and planning
- Alternative routings: Ask your carrier about reroutes via other international hubs or consider booking with another airline if schedules remain blocked; confirm refund policies before changing bookings.
- Flexibility: Expect queues and delays for rebooking; airlines are prioritizing those with earliest travel needs, and capacity will be constrained until normal operations resume.
Staying calm and documenting expenses will make it easier to secure refunds, reimbursement, or insurance payouts once the immediate crisis passes.
